Detailed answers about PENTAGON ELECTRONICS LIMITED, including incorporation, status, business activity, and accounts information.
When was PENTAGON ELECTRONICS LIMITED founded?
PENTAGON ELECTRONICS LIMITED was officially incorporated on 22 January 1991 and is registered under company number 02575667. Incorporation establishes the company as a legal entity registered at Companies House, allowing it to trade, enter contracts, and operate under UK company law.
What type of company is PENTAGON ELECTRONICS LIMITED?
Private Limited Company. This classification indicates the legal structure of the company, which determines the way it is governed, its liability, and regulatory obligations. A private limited company (Ltd) limits the personal liability of its shareholders.
What is the current status of PENTAGON ELECTRONICS LIMITED?
PENTAGON ELECTRONICS LIMITED's current status is Active. The company status indicates whether it is actively trading, dormant, or has been dissolved. Maintaining an active status is essential for legally conducting business, filing accounts, and maintaining credibility with partners and lenders.
What does PENTAGON ELECTRONICS LIMITED do?
PENTAGON ELECTRONICS LIMITED operates in the following sector: 33140 - Repair of electrical equipment. This provides insight into the company's primary business activity and industry focus.
What is PENTAGON ELECTRONICS LIMITED's registered address?
The registered office address of PENTAGON ELECTRONICS LIMITED is UNIT 2 FOUR BROOKS BUSINESS PARK, STANIER ROAD, CALNE, WILTSHIRE, SN11 9PP. This is the official address filed with Companies House for legal and statutory correspondence.
Is PENTAGON ELECTRONICS LIMITED financially stable?
The most recent accounts for PENTAGON ELECTRONICS LIMITED were made up to 26 April 2025, filed as MICRO ENTITY. Next accounts are due by 26 January 2027.
Does PENTAGON ELECTRONICS LIMITED have any charges or mortgages?
PENTAGON ELECTRONICS LIMITED has 1 registered charge, of which 1 is outstanding, 0 satisfied, and 0 part satisfied. Charges are typically registered when a company uses its assets as security for borrowing.
